Enum Constant Detail
-
INIT
public static final IndexBuildStatusHolder.Status INIT
Initial status - operation(s) in progress.
-
COMPLETE
public static final IndexBuildStatusHolder.Status COMPLETE
All operations complete.
-
DELETE
public static final IndexBuildStatusHolder.Status DELETE
To be deleted.
